
Bachelor of Science (BSc) in Information Technology (ITEN)
Total Credits: ~120-130 credits
Core Courses
ITEN 1101 – Introduction to Information Technology
ITEN 1201 – Fundamentals of Programming
ITEN 1301 – Discrete Mathematics
ITEN 1401 – Computer Organization & Architecture
ITEN 1501 – Data Structures & Algorithms
ITEN 1601 – Operating Systems
ITEN 1701 – Database Systems
ITEN 1801 – Computer Networks
ITEN 1901 – Web Technologies & Development
ITEN 2001 – Software Engineering
ITEN 2101 – Cybersecurity Fundamentals
ITEN 2201 – System Analysis & Design
ITEN 2301 – Cloud Computing & Virtualization
ITEN 2401 – IT Project Management
ITEN 2501 – IT Ethics & Professional Responsibility
ITEN 2601 – Capstone Design Project I
ITEN 2701 – Capstone Design Project II
Electives (examples):
ITEN 3101 – Mobile App Development
ITEN 3201 – Data Analytics
ITEN 3301 – Artificial Intelligence in IT
ITEN 3401 – Internet of Things (IoT) Systems
ITEN 3501 – DevOps & Continuous Delivery